Etymology: Eviota: No etymology given, suggested by Christopher Scharpt: from Latin 'eu' for 'true' and 'iota' for anything very small, in combination 'truly very small' referring to it as being the smallest vertebrate at the time it has benn described by Jenkins (thus, making the suggestion by Scharpt plausible; perspicilla: Name from Latin 'perspicilla', meaning glasses, refering to the two small circular translucent white spots along the frst dorsal-fn base.
